Verallia  (OTCPK:VRLAF) Interest Coverage Explanation

Ben Graham requires that a company has a minimum interest coverage of 5 with the companies he invested. If the interest coverage is less than 2, the company is burdened by debt. Any business slow or recession may drag the company into a situation where it cannot pay the interest on its debt.

Interest Coverage is an important factor when GuruFocus ranks a company's overage Financial Strength .

Verallia Interest Coverage Calculation

Interest Coverage is a ratio that determines how easily a company can pay interest expenses on outstanding debt. It is calculated by dividing a company's Operating Income (EBIT) by its Interest Expense:

If Interest Expense is negative and Operating Income is positive, then

Interest Coverage=-1* Operating Income /Interest Expense

Else if Interest Expense is negative and Operating Income is negative, then

The company did not have earnings to cover the interest expense.

Else if Interest Expense is 0 and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ation is 0, then

The company had no debt (1).


Note: If both Interest Expense and Interest Income are empty, while Net Interest Income is negative, then use Net Interest Income as Interest Expense.

Verallia Business Description

Address 31 Place des Corolles, Tour Carpe Diem, Esplanade Nord, Courbevoie, FRA, 92400
Verallia is a manufacturer of glass containers for the food and beverage industries. As a global supplier and partner for its customers in the wine, spirits and food markets. The Group has identified the following 3 operating segments corresponding to the geographical areas in which the assets are located. Southern and Western Europe, comprising production sites located in France, Italy, Spain and Portugal. Southern and Western Europe. Northern and Eastern Europe, comprising production sites located in Germany, the United Kingdom, Poland, Ukraine and Russia. Latin America, comprising production sites located in Brazil, Argentina, and Chile. The company generates the majority of its revenue from Southern and Western Europe.
